SAO PAULO (Reuters) - Rescue workers pulled a body from the wreckage of a collapsed highway overpass in the Brazilian World Cup host city of Belo Horizonte early on Friday, confirming a second death in an accident that has cast a shadow over the football tournament.
The bridge, which was still under construction, is located about two miles (3 km) from Mineirao stadium, where World Cup games are being played. It collapsed on Thursday afternoon as vehicles were passing on a busy road underneath.
